Verified reviewThe rooms are heated with individual units. The bed was comfortable. Reading glasses were at the check in/check out station. Which helped with reading all the instructions. WhatsApp is also an option for contacting the property. The email does not mention this but there is a QR code at check in.
If you are traveling on a budget and need a quiet, clean place with a comfortable bed and enjoy an off the beaten path location, this place fits the bill. Note - there is nobody on site at any point. I booked late the day before arrival and did not see the email saying to call by noon until 1 pm. There are a lot of instructions! The Japanese instructions are probably fine but the English version is missing some key details. My stay was in early February. Arrive during the day. My after dark arrival made it hard to find the place. Pasting the address from the listing into the IPhone maps did not work. I found out later, The hotel name is visible on google maps. There are charges for everything- Onsen fee for each night even if you don’t use it. Towels are rough and dyed hot pink - I assume to hide stains - because nobody would take a towel that rough. The rooms are heated with individual units, However, the rest of the house is not heated, this includes the entrance, kitchen, and bathrooms. I didn’t use my towel because the bathroom was too cold. The inside “Onsen” is a bathtub. Access to this room can be prevented if the wing is rented. I was locked out of that wing the evening I was there. I found the outside Onsen in the morning as I was leaving for the day. I ended up finding a different place to stay for my second night in Atami. I wanted a heated bathroom to myself and a larger Onsen with all the amenities. Enjoy the experience you will have stories to tell.

Verified reviewIt was clean and comfortable, shared kitchen had microwaves, pots, pans, and a stovetop so it was very easy for us to prepare our own dinner.
For the price, the rooms are microscopic. Basically just a bed with maybe 2 feet of standing space. The onsen hot tub is nice but limiting our time to just 30minutes while it takes 10-12 minutes just for the water to get hot, was unreasonable. It’s not complimentary either, so you’re paying for just 30 minutes.

Verified reviewIt is within walking distance from the train station. You can walk to some places like Atami Ginza and the sun beach. The neighborhood is quite peaceful and nice.
The place is good enough to rest for the night but if you are sensitive to sound while sleeping, it won`t be a good option because you can hear everything. Unlike most hotels in Japan, you have to buy amenities like towels, toothbrushes, etc.
